#059d2f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#059d2f is composed of 2% red, 61.6%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 70.1% yellow and 38.4% black. It has a hue angle of 136.6 degrees, a saturation of 93.8% and a lightness of 31.8%. #059d2f color hex could be obtained by blending #0aff5e with #003b00.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

#059d2f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#059d2f has RGB values of R:5, G:157, B:47 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.7, K:0.38. Its decimal value is 367919.
